]> git.baikalelectronics.ru Git - kernel.git/commit
nfp: allocate irqs in lower driver
authorJakub Kicinski <jakub.kicinski@netronome.com>
Thu, 9 Feb 2017 17:17:37 +0000 (09:17 -0800)
committerDavid S. Miller <davem@davemloft.net>
Fri, 10 Feb 2017 20:52:27 +0000 (15:52 -0500)
commit4573c1c371e58b7651337fe6fbb32017851a8b0c
tree9dbce8b28773a41dde50b9da5dd26c15bcdde023
parentb6e891ba42b10999579c12030f6269b7125a1ec3
nfp: allocate irqs in lower driver

PF services multiple ports using single PCI device therefore
IRQs can no longer be allocated in the netdev code.  Lower
portion of the driver has to allocate the IRQs and hand them
out to ports.

Signed-off-by: Jakub Kicinski <jakub.kicinski@netronome.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/netronome/nfp/nfp_net.h
drivers/net/ethernet/netronome/nfp/nfp_net_common.c
drivers/net/ethernet/netronome/nfp/nfp_netvf_main.c